Senior Business Analyst

Los Angeles, CA, USonsite$110,000 - $160,000/yr

Description: Position Overview The Senior Business Analyst plays a leading, cross functional role in helping NAC establish clear, practical business processes that support efficient execution, consistent outcomes, and effective day to day operations. Working closely with department leaders, project teams, and operational staff, the Senior Business Analyst helps teams document and improve workflows, clarify handoffs, and align on practical ways of working that support how the firm operates today and as it grows. A key focus of this role is helping the organization establish clearer ownership of business processes and the information those processes produce. The Senior Business Analyst will also support business systems implementation projects as assigned, helping define requirements, coordinate with stakeholders, and support successful delivery and adoption across the firm. This position is well suited for someone who enjoys bringing clarity to complex or evolving situations, facilitating alignment across teams, and balancing structure with pragmatism in a collaborative, project driven environment. Key Responsibilities: Business Process Definition \& Improvement * Work with leadership and staff to understand how work is performed and help define clear, practical future-state (“to-be”) workflows that support how the firm intends to operate. * Facilitate discussions to align on improved ways of working, including agreement on standard workflows, key handoffs, and decision points. * Identify opportunities to improve consistency, clarity, and efficiency across key processes as they evolve from current to future state. * Create and maintain process documentation that reflects agreed-upon “to-be” workflows and is lightweight, accessible, and useful to the people doing the work. * Help teams align on intended workflows and reduce reliance on informal or ad-hoc approaches over time. Process Ownership \& Operational Clarity * Support department leaders in clarifying responsibility for key business processes and workflows. * Partner with leaders to reinforce ownership of how work is performed and improved over time. * Identify where unclear ownership or inconsistent practices create avoidable confusion or rework, and help teams address root causes collaboratively. Requirements \& Systems Implementation Support * Support business systems implementation projects as assigned by gathering and documenting requirements, facilitating working sessions, and clarifying scope and expectations. * Act as a liaison between business stakeholders and technical resources to ensure shared understanding throughout implementation efforts. * Support key implementation activities such as process design discussions, user validation, UAT coordination, and rollout readiness, depending on project needs. * Help teams understand how system changes affect their day to day work and support adoption through documentation and communication. Change Management \& Adoption * Partner with teams as workflows and systems evolve, helping them understand changes and apply them confidently in their day to day work. * Develop simple process guides, job aids, and reference materials as needed. * Gather feedback from users and help refine processes and solutions based on real world use. Improvement Intake \& Prioritization * Assist with intake and shaping of process and systems improvement requests by clarifying the underlying need before solutioning. * Help stakeholders prioritize improvement efforts based on impact, effort, and organizational readiness. Requirements: Required Education and Experience * Bachelor’s degree in Business, Information Systems, Operations, or a related field (or equivalent experience). * 6–8+ years of experience in business analysis, business process improvement, or related roles. * Experience working in professional services or project-based organizations. Business Process and Analysis Skills * Strong ability to understand, document, and improve workflows and business processes. * Experience facilitating working sessions and helping groups reach alignment. * Comfortable working with evolving information and helping bring clarity over time. * Experience eliciting and documenting business and user requirements through interviews, workshops and research. * Experience translating ideas and opportunities into actionable use cases and solution requirements. Project Management Skills * Experience developing work plans and managing resources against project timelines. * Familiarity with Agile methodologies or iterative prototyping cycles * Experience supporting change management efforts during technology adoption. * Proficiency in communicating project status and progress to stakeholders. Communication Skills * Excellent verbal and written communication skills, with the ability to explain concepts clearly to both technical and non-technical audiences. * Strong interpersonal skills and the ability to build trust across departments. * Comfortable working cross-functionally without formal authority. * Strong organizational skills and attention to detail. * Ability to manage multiple priorities and meet deadlines. Tools \& Technology * Proficiency with Microsoft 365 (Teams, SharePoint, Excel, PowerPoint). * Experience with process mapping and collaboration tools (e.g., Visio, Lucidchart, Miro, or similar). * Familiarity with project or task tracking tools (e.g., Planner, Project, Jira) is a plus. Mindset * Proactive, resourceful, and adaptable. * Committed to continuous improvement and innovation. Additional Qualifications * High degree of empathy and customer orientation * Collaborative, service-oriented mindset with ability to work across teams. * Outstanding verbal and written communication skills. * Strong analytical, organizational, and problem-solving abilities. * Ability to meet deadlines, manage priorities, and deliver initiatives successfully. Work Environment * Professional open-office environment with collaborative work areas and shared resources. Physical Demands * Hand/wrist/finger dexterity for 8 hours a day, 40 hours per week. * Ability to sit for long periods of time. Position Type / Expected Hours of Work * Full-time, minimum expectation of 40 hours per week.

Medical Assistant I, Primary Care at Kennett Square

Kennett Square, PA, US

ChristianaCare Primary Care at Kennett Square is searching for a Medical Assistant I. Primary Care at Kennett Square is located at 721 East Baltimore Pike, Suite 100 in Kennett Square, Pennsylvania. ChristianaCare Primary Care at Kennett Square provides comprehensive medical care for families, including newborns, children, and adults, with a dedicated team of physicians and skilled clinicians available for in-person, phone, or virtual visits. Primary Care at Kennett Square offers primary medical care for newborns, children, and adults, internal medicine, annual and sports physicals, vaccinations, minor outpatient surgical procedures, and gynecology and women's health services. Kennett Square | ChristianaCare Work Schedule: Monday through Friday from 7am to 5pm Duties / Responsibilities: As a medical assistant you will be involved with greeting and supporting patients both virtually and on-site within the practice, preparing them for virtual visits. Performing point of care testing, injections, medication administration, and EKGs. Assisting clinicians with examinations and procedures, preparing exam/treatment rooms with necessary supplies and equipment, completing patient-specific paperwork. Ensuring EMR is up-to-date, handling patient call backs, sterilizing medical equipment, handling prior authorizations, referrals, and medical refills, scheduling tests, procedures, and surgeries, performing quality control on POCT equipment. Providing documentation assistance, performing clerical duties, troubleshooting patient issues with video visits, and supporting patients in joining ChristianaCare's Patient Portal. Compensation / Benefits: Full Medical, Dental, Vision, Life Insurance, etc. Two retirement planning offerings, including 403(b) with company contributions. Generous paid time off with annual roll-over and opportunities to cash out. 12 weeks paid parental leave. Tuition assistance Incredible Work/Life benefits including annual membership to care.com, access to backup care services for dependents through Care@Work, retirement planning services, financial coaching, fitness and wellness reimbursement, and great discounts through several vendors for hotels, rental cars, theme parks, shows, sporting events, movie tickets, insurance and much more! Education Requirements: High School Graduate or GED required. A graduate of a recognized Medical Assistant Program or hold current Medical Assistant Certification by a national organization accredited by the National Commission for Certifying Agencies (NCCA) or the American National Standards Institute (ANSI). Strengths and Qualities: Attention to detail Dependability Excellent communication skills Integrity * Technical skills When we lead with love, excellence is inevitable. Hourly Pay Range: $19.10 - $27.69 This pay rate/range represents ChristianaCare’s good faith and reasonable estimate of compensation at the time of posting. The actual salary within this range offered to a successful candidate will depend on individual factors including without limitation skills, relevant experience, and qualifications as they relate to specific job requirements.
